Finance Assistant
Duration: 2-month temporary role, supporting during a busy period
Pay: £14.87 per hour + £1.79 per hour holiday pay (Equivalent to £29,000 FTE / approx. £17,400 pro rata)
Hours: Part-time, Tuesdays to Thursdays, 22.5 hours per week (9am-5:30pm)
Location: Hybrid - 1 day per week in the West London (W6) office, with flexibility to increase office time during onboarding or as needed
Start date: ASAP

Charity People is delighted to partner with a leading international medical charity to recruit a Finance Assistant for a hands-on temporary role in a small, high-impact finance team. You'll be supporting day-to-day financial operations during a particularly busy period, working alongside a friendly, high-performing part-time team member and reporting to the Assistant Finance Manager.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Oversee the finance inbox, managing incoming queries and correspondence professionally
  • Prepare supplier folders for payment runs, ensuring invoice, purchase order, approval, and delivery note are matched and complete
  • Prepare and process payment runs, including entering supplier payments into Sage 50 and sending remittance advice
  • Support purchase order raising in collaboration with the Assistant Finance Manager (note: responsibility is shared depending on workload)
  • Conduct general finance admin and data entry
  • Provide support to the Finance Officer and Overseas Operations Manager as needed

What We're Looking For:

  • Proven experience with Sage 50, with confidence to use it independently - there will be a short test at interview
  • Previous experience in a purchase ledger or finance assistant role, ideally within the charity sector
  • High attention to detail and confidence managing documentation for supplier payments
  • Good organisational and time management skills, with the ability to work independently and take initiative
  • A flexible, team-minded approach - this is a collaborative environment with occasional peaks in workload
  • Willingness to attend the office 1 day per week (minimum), with more time required during the first week and attendance at occasional team meetings (every 6 weeks)
